In addition to purchasing individual bottles, investors can also consider investing in whiskey casks Owning a cask of whiskey from a reputable distillery can be a long-term investment strategy, as the spirit ages and gains value over time Cask investment companies offer opportunities for investors to buy a portion of a cask and benefit from its appreciation as it matures.
As with any investment, there are risks associated with investing in rare whiskey Market fluctuations, changes in consumer preferences, and counterfeit bottles are some of the factors that investors should be aware of It is essential to take precautions, such as purchasing from trusted sources and verifying the authenticity of bottles, to minimize these risks.
